F1 open to amending sprint qualy rules

Ahead of Formula 1's first sprint qualifying, Michael Masi says if the rules for the new endeavour don't work, they can be changed. Next weekend's British Grand Prix will see a new race weekend format in play with Formula 1 introducing sprint qualifying. Instead of just hammering in the laps in a second practice on Friday, the drivers will take part in a qualifying session for a sprint race that will be held on Saturday afternoon in place of the usual qualifying. That sprint race will be a short 100km dash to the line, no pit stops required, may the fastest driver win. The top three finishers will be awarded points towards the championship.
